Commit History

Autor SHA1 Mensaxe Data
  RichardG867 92e974fbaf Add workaround for IE's same-origin policy inside frames %!s(int64=5) %!d(string=hai) anos
  RichardG867 7e6bed3978 Pass original headers to the client %!s(int64=5) %!d(string=hai) anos
  RichardG867 57a673cc27 Pass non-Wayback error pages to the client, also don't blank the page if it's inside a frameset %!s(int64=5) %!d(string=hai) anos
  RichardG867 e7571d44bd Pad error pages to 513 bytes so IE actually uses them %!s(int64=5) %!d(string=hai) anos
  RichardG867 b78e717c5a Only check date tolerance on HTML content %!s(int64=5) %!d(string=hai) anos
  RichardG867 df2766bef6 Log redirects involving HTML consumed through the QUICK_IMAGES interface %!s(int64=5) %!d(string=hai) anos
  RichardG867 18e31b5807 Add JavaScript to blank out iframes on error. %!s(int64=5) %!d(string=hai) anos
  RichardG867 a7085e46ad Flush the LRU cache after setting a new date through the settings interface %!s(int64=5) %!d(string=hai) anos
  RichardG867 5ca6aa9190 Expand static redirect detection to more query string parameters as well as off-tolerance URLs %!s(int64=5) %!d(string=hai) anos
  RichardG867 471ae3f9c1 Add a config option to prevent the proxy from getting too far ahead in the future %!s(int64=5) %!d(string=hai) anos
  RichardG867 ef6fb97632 Move effective date checks further up %!s(int64=5) %!d(string=hai) anos
  RichardG867 f181798d99 Add non-assets to the LRU cache as well %!s(int64=5) %!d(string=hai) anos
  RichardG867 c0f8b2030f Handle infinite redirect loops %!s(int64=5) %!d(string=hai) anos
  RichardG867 690626ebbb Add LRU cache for URL-date mappings, helps deal with 404 redirects as well as QUICK_IMAGES = False %!s(int64=5) %!d(string=hai) anos
  RichardG867 12e3af05c9 Don't overwrite the date when given a date header %!s(int64=5) %!d(string=hai) anos
  RichardG867 0412aabcb3 Add WPAD paths to the PAC file %!s(int64=5) %!d(string=hai) anos
  RichardG867 f62cb20ed9 Don't forward iframes through QUICK_IMAGES, leaking Wayback to the clients %!s(int64=5) %!d(string=hai) anos
  RichardG867 7b3deb24d9 Improve static URL detection %!s(int64=5) %!d(string=hai) anos
  RichardG867 d0d6ea3c4a Implement SILENT, fix printing of non-strings %!s(int64=5) %!d(string=hai) anos
  RichardG867 5415413353 Fix link correction code %!s(int64=5) %!d(string=hai) anos
  RichardG867 e77a10424c Fix redirect code parsing %!s(int64=5) %!d(string=hai) anos
  RichardG867 add5f0894a Add ETag header for improved client-side caching %!s(int64=5) %!d(string=hai) anos
  RichardG867 4935aa683e Small code changes %!s(int64=5) %!d(string=hai) anos
  RichardG867 36f31874ff Add url= to static URL detection %!s(int64=5) %!d(string=hai) anos
  RichardG867 413a67f763 Rebase the much better HTML patching code I had stuck in a private fork %!s(int64=5) %!d(string=hai) anos
  RichardG867 59da2bf27d Static redirect script detection %!s(int64=5) %!d(string=hai) anos
  RichardG867 e47a6c5cad Python 3 update %!s(int64=5) %!d(string=hai) anos
  RichardG867 f8f3797c85 Add an internal PAC file to bypass QUICK_IMAGES requests and improve performance on not-so-old browsers. %!s(int64=10) %!d(string=hai) anos
  RichardG867 acce0056ac Add a locking print function, as print is not really designed for multithreading %!s(int64=10) %!d(string=hai) anos
  RichardG867 9ce596ce00 Actually use LISTEN_PORT %!s(int64=10) %!d(string=hai) anos